Song Analysis for How Bad Do U Want Me
"How Bad Do U Want Me" operates on a clever, multi-layered double meaning. On the surface, the song functions as a straightforward pop track where the protagonist asks a lover about the depth of their desire ("How badly do you want me?"). However, Lady Gaga has explicitly stated that the core question is actually an inquiry into expectations: "How bad do you want me to be?"
The lyrical themes delve deeply into her lifelong experience of being archetyped by the public and romantic partners as a rebellious, unpredictable "bad girl." The narrative explores the stark contrast between the pristine, safe "good girl" her partner might ideally envision in his dreams and the edgy persona Gaga herself embodies. By humorously highlighting stereotypical imagery—such as ripped-up jeans and messy hair—she dissects how superficial traits are frequently equated with a person's inner moral alignment or character.
Ultimately, the song is a profound, albeit upbeat, commentary on the weight of relationship expectations and the performative nature of pop personas. It conveys a message about the universal desire to shed projected fantasies and be loved for one's authentic, multifaceted self, rather than conforming to an idealized or stigmatized archetype.
